A park with a story
Built from scratch.
Since 2012.
A café built from scratch by Fred and Ruth in 2012, Hilly Fields has become a beloved community hub with panoramic views across London. Their dedication to quality food and warm hospitality has made this one of Brockley's favourite spots.
